Hi,

all in sudden in my default profile, each attempt to open the properties
of WMS layer or XYZ leads to an immediate crash of QGIS. (3.16 Linux Mint)

Starting QGIS from terminal it shows this while crashing:

QGIS died on signal 11Could not attach to process.  If your uid matches
the uid of the target
process, check the setting of /proc/sys/kernel/yama/ptrace_scope, or try
again as the root user.  For more details, see /etc/sysctl.d/10-ptrace.conf
ptrace: Vorgang nicht zulässig.
No thread selected
No stack.
gdb returned 0

In a relatively new and clean profile, this does not happen.

I so far uninstalled some lately installed plugin but to no avail, then
I at least deactivated all other plugins. No change in behaviour.

Can anyone point me to the source of the problem?
